Adding Orchard Place to Our Gazetteer ...

We originally found mention of Orchard Place in the FIPS-55 file. For more information, see the Referenced FIPS Codes section on our Miscellaneous Page.

From our notes, the earliest published mention we've found for Orchard Place was in the document titled List of Post Offices from Cameron Blevins and Richard Helbock.<3>

From that list, the Orchard Place post office opened in 1886.

We also found Orchard Place in the book titled Business Atlas and Shippers' Guide (1895).
